Makes sense but they never mentioned "boost pressure" or if they even had a gauge. Sadly you get the feeling the object was simply to see what (5) blowers would do. I have that same model Husky Blower, my inclination is it is made for volume not pressure. Just holding your hand over the outlet indicates it can not build pressure.  One thing that might have been interesting is to run the blowers in line, not to add volume but make pressure and see if ithey could build boost. Where/How they dealt with all the 2-stroke exhaust is not shown.
